What to Log in a Trading Journal (The Fields That Actually Change Anything)
Most trading journals record what happened and change nothing. The fields that actually improve your trading — R, MFE, MAE, skipped setups, rule adherence — and how to read them.
Most trading journals are diaries. Date, pair, win or loss, a sentence about how it felt. People keep them for months, learn nothing, and conclude journaling doesn't work.
The problem isn't discipline — it's that a diary can only tell you what happened, and you already knew what happened. A journal earns its time when it can answer questions you can't answer from memory: is my stop too tight, or is my entry early? Am I actually following my rules? Does the thing I skip half the time have an edge?
That takes about ten fields. Fewer than most templates, and different ones.
The test for whether a field belongs
Before adding a column, ask: what would I do differently depending on the answer?
"How I felt: anxious" fails that test — there's no decision attached. "MFE: 1.8R on a trade that closed at −1R" passes, because it points at a specific fix.
Most journal templates fail this badly. They're long because length feels rigorous, and every extra field you don't act on makes the log more expensive to keep and more likely to be abandoned. Ten fields you fill every time beat thirty you fill for a fortnight.
The fields
| Field | Why it earns its place |
|---|---|
| Date + session | Segmenting by session is the most common real finding |
| Market | Edges are rarely uniform across instruments |
| Direction | Long/short skew shows up fast and is usually invisible |
| Setup name | Only if your rules define it — see below |
| Entry / stop / target | The trade as planned, before it resolved |
| Outcome in R | Survives position sizing; dollars don't |
| MFE (R) | How far it went your way — audits your target |
| MAE (R) | How far against — audits your stop |
| Mode | Replay / demo / live in one file |
| Rules followed? | Y/N. The single most valuable column |
| Taken / skipped / no-fill | The trades most people delete |

R, not dollars
One R is the distance from your entry to your stop. A trade that hits its stop is −1R; one that makes twice its risk is +2R.
Record outcomes in R and everything downstream works: a trade you risked 0.5% on and one you risked 2% on become comparable rows, your results survive every change in account size, and your expectancy is computable. Record dollars and you get a number that describes your account balance at the time rather than your strategy.
Keep the dollar figure too if you like — it's motivating and occasionally useful for cost analysis — but R is the column you'll actually analyse.
MFE and MAE: the two fields that audit your exits
This is the pair that changes how people trade, and it's missing from nearly every template.
MFE — maximum favourable excursion — is the furthest a trade went in your favour, in R, before it closed. MAE — maximum adverse excursion — is the furthest it went against you before it resolved.
Why they matter: your outcome column tells you whether a trade won. These two tell you whether your exits were right, which is a different and more actionable question.
Read them like this:
- Losers with high MFE. A third of your losses went +1.5R before reversing? Your entry is fine and your target is wrong. You're giving back trades that paid.
- Winners with high MAE. Winners routinely dipping to −0.8R before working? You're one bad tick from stopping out of your best trades. The entry is late, not the stop tight.
- Losers with low MAE. Trades that go straight to your stop without ever paying you mean the entry is simply wrong — no exit tweak will save them.
- Winners with low MAE and low MFE. You're taking profit too early. The setup works and you're not letting it.
None of this is visible from win rate. You can have a 55% win rate and be leaving most of your money on the table, and the only evidence is in these two columns.
The mode column
One column marking each trade replay, demo or live, all in the same file.
Everyone keeps these separately, which guarantees you can never answer the only question that matters: does my live trading resemble the strategy I tested? Same file, one column, and you can compare directly — win rate, expectancy, average MAE, rule adherence — between the version of you that backtested and the version that trades.
The gap between those two rows is the real finding, and it's usually not the strategy. It's that live-you takes fewer setups, exits earlier, and follows the rules less often. That's not a strategy problem and no amount of re-optimising will fix it.
Rules followed: yes or no
One binary column, filled in before you know the outcome where possible, and never edited afterwards.
It's the most valuable field in the journal because it lets you build this table after a hundred trades:
| Followed rules | Broke rules | |
|---|---|---|
| Won | Good | Dangerous |
| Lost | Fine — this is the cost of doing business | Bad, but at least it's obvious |
Three of those squares are easy. The dangerous one is broke the rules and won — because that's the square that teaches you to break the rules. Every trader has a story about the time they moved their stop and it came back. Nobody counts how often it didn't.
If "broke rules / won" is happening more than occasionally, that's the finding. Not your entry model.
Log the trades you didn't take
The rows almost everyone deletes, and the ones that make the log honest.
Three kinds:
- Skipped — the setup appeared and you didn't take it. Record why: asleep, already in a position, hesitated, didn't like it, rules unclear.
- No-fill — you'd have entered but price never came to your level.
- Missed — you were away and found it afterwards.
Why bother? Because your strategy's real performance includes them. A backtest where you catch every setup is testing someone who doesn't exist, and the gap between what your rules generated and what you actually took is usually the single biggest difference between your test and your account.
The reason field is where the value is. If "rules unclear" appears eleven times, your rules aren't finished — that's a specific, fixable problem that no amount of reviewing winners would have revealed. If "didn't like it" appears constantly, you have discretion operating outside your written rules, and it's worth finding out whether it's an edge or noise: score those setups 1–5 before the outcome, then check after a hundred whether the score correlates with anything. It'll be one of three answers — your discretion is an edge worth formalising, it's noise worth deleting, or it's inverted and you should do the opposite.
Setup names, and the discipline they need
A setup name is only useful if it's defined by your rules rather than by your impression. "A-grade setup" is not a setup name — it's a memory of how you felt.
If you can't state what makes something an A rather than a B before the trade resolves, don't record grades. Record the mechanical descriptor instead: which level was swept, which session, which timeframe pairing. Those segment cleanly later; grades don't.
What to do with it after 100 trades
The log is worthless until you read it, and reading it means four passes:
- Expectancy overall. Average R per trade across every trade, wins and losses. This is the headline number, not win rate — 45% at 2.5R (+0.575R) beats 60% at 1.4R (+0.44R).
- Segment it. By session, by direction, by market, by month. The most common real finding in trading is that an edge lives in one session and is diluted by the others.
- Read MFE and MAE against the four patterns above, and adjust exits before you touch entries. Exits are cheaper to fix and people always start with entries.
- Compare modes. Replay versus live. If they diverge, the strategy isn't the problem.
Then change one thing, and log the next hundred against the new version. Changing three things at once means you'll never know which one worked, and you'll have blended two strategies into one sample — the most common way a backtest quietly becomes meaningless.
Where the sample comes from
The catch with all of this is that a hundred live trades takes months. That's the argument for building the journal in replay first: you can put a few hundred honestly-logged setups through bar-by-bar replay in a couple of weeks, with the same fields and the same discipline, and arrive at live trading already knowing your expectancy, your MFE pattern and your real rule-adherence rate.

FAQ
What should I record in a trading journal? Date and session, market, direction, entry, stop and target, outcome in R, MFE and MAE in R, whether it was replay/demo/live, whether you followed your rules, and whether the trade was taken, skipped or a no-fill. About ten fields. The test for adding any field is whether you'd do something differently depending on the answer — most templates fail that test, which is why they get abandoned.
Why log outcomes in R instead of dollars? One R is your entry-to-stop distance, so recording in R makes trades comparable regardless of position size and keeps your results valid when your account changes. Dollars describe your balance at the time, not your strategy. Keep dollars as a secondary column if you want, but analyse in R.
What are MFE and MAE, and why do they matter? Maximum favourable and maximum adverse excursion — the furthest a trade went in your favour and against you before it closed, measured in R. They audit your exits rather than scoring your outcomes. Losers with high MFE mean your target is wrong, not your entry. Winners with high MAE mean your entry is late, not your stop tight. Neither is visible from win rate.
Should I journal backtested trades or only live ones? Both, in the same file, with a column marking which. Keeping them separate makes it impossible to answer whether your live trading resembles what you tested — and that comparison is usually more informative than anything inside either set on its own.
How many trades before a journal tells me anything? Around 100 before patterns are worth acting on, and 300+ before you'd make a big change on the strength of one. Below about 40, a strategy with no edge produces good-looking results often enough to mislead you — the sample size math covers how often.
Do I need a trading journal app, or is a spreadsheet fine? A spreadsheet is completely fine and many good traders never use anything else. What matters is that the fields are right and that you fill them every time. The advantage of a journal attached to the chart is only that it removes the friction of switching windows, which matters more than it sounds when you're logging a few hundred replay trades.
What's the single most useful column? Rules followed, yes or no. It's the one that surfaces the square nobody looks at — broke the rules and won — which is the pattern that quietly trains traders to abandon their process. Every other column measures the strategy; this one measures whether you actually traded it.
